Arthrosamid® Injections
Arthrosamid® is a non-surgical injectable treatment for knee osteoarthritis that may help reduce pain and stiffness while supporting improved mobility and joint function.
It has been studied in patients with knee osteoarthritis, with clinical research evaluating pain, stiffness, physical function, treatment response, and long-term outcomes following a single injection.

Hyaluronic Acid Injections
Hyaluronic acid injections are commonly used to address joint issues, especially in the knee, by providing lubrication and reducing pain associated with arthritis or cartilage degeneration.

Corticosteroid Injections
Corticosteroid injections are a targeted treatment used to reduce inflammation and alleviate pain in specific areas of the body. They are often recommended for individuals dealing with chronic pain from conditions such as arthritis, tendonitis, or back pain.
Steroid injections target the affected area with anti-inflammatory medication. By reducing inflammation, they help alleviate pain and improve mobility, enabling patients to resume daily activities with less discomfort. These injections are especially beneficial for conditions where inflammation plays a major role in pain.

Trigger Point Injections
Trigger point injections help relax muscle knots and reduce inflammation in the affected area. By injecting a small amount of anesthetic or anti-inflammatory medication directly into the trigger point, the injection helps break the pain-tension cycle. As the muscle loosens, pain relief usually follows, and patients often notice improved range of motion and greater comfort. Trigger point injections are often recommended for those experiencing chronic muscle pain, tension headaches, and certain types of referred pain.

Cold Laser Therapy
Cold Laser Therapy (Low-Level Laser Therapy or LLLT) uses specific light wavelengths to promote healing and reduce pain by boosting ATP (cellular energy) production. Prolotherapy
Prolotherapy, also known as proliferative therapy, is a medical treatment that involves injecting a solution into an area of the body to stimulate healing and repair of damaged or injured tissue. Often an entry-point and first-line of natural therapy for pain management.
Potential Benefits of prolotherapy:
- May reduce pain and inflammation in the treated area
- May improve function and mobility in the affected joint or limb
- May stimulate the body's natural healing processes

Perineural Injections
Perineural Injection Therapy is a treatment used for certain types of nerve-related pain. It involves injecting a dextrose (sugar) solution around a nerve and may help reduce pain and support improved function.

Platelet-Rich Plasma (PRP)
PRP consists of two key elements: plasma, which is the liquid portion of blood, and formed elements including platelets, which play a vital role in healing throughout the body.
During a PRP procedure, a small amount of the patient's blood is drawn and then placed into a device called a centrifuge. The centrifuge rapidly spins the sample, separating the platelets from the other components of the blood and concentrating them within the plasma. This creates a platelet-rich plasma solution that is then injected into the targeted area*.
PRP therapy is used to increase the concentration of growth factors in a specific area of the body, which may accelerate the healing process and reduce pain. The growth factors in platelet-rich plasma may stimulate tissue regeneration, reduce inflammation, and may promote the growth of new blood vessels, among other benefits.

Ultrasound-Guided Treatment for Greater Accuracy
Our Naturopathic Doctors utilize ultrasound guidance to support clinical effectiveness and safety while helping reduce the risk of damage to surrounding tissues.
Improved accuracy
Ultrasound guidance allows for real-time visualization of the injection site, which can improve accuracy and precision. This can help ensure that the medication is delivered to the intended location, which may support more effective pain relief.
Reduced risk of complications
Ultrasound guidance can help reduce the risk of complications associated with injection therapies, such as accidental puncture of nearby nerves or blood vessels. By visualizing the injection site in real-time, the clinician can ensure that the needle is properly placed and help avoid unintended damage.
Increased safety
Ultrasound guidance can help increase the safety of injection therapies by allowing the clinician to visualize the treatment area and needle placement in real time. This helps ensure that the medication is delivered to the intended location while avoiding sensitive surrounding structures.
Better patient outcomes
Ultrasound-guided injection therapies may result in improved patient outcomes, including pain relief and function. By delivering the medication to the intended location with greater accuracy, ultrasound guidance can support more targeted treatment.
